The 2016 ARIA Winners By The Bookies

by Paul Cashmere on November 23, 2016

in News,Noise Pro

If you are wondering who will win the 2016 ARIA Awards, then just look at the odds.

Online bookmaker William Hill is taking bets on the ARIA Awards and has Flume ‘Skin’ set for a 1.40 to 1 win followed by Sia ‘This Is Acting’ at 5 to 1, Troye Sivan ‘Blue Neighbourhood’ and Rufus ‘Bloom’ at 7.50 to 1 and the long-shot The Avalanches ‘Wildflower’ at 21 to 1.

Flume will win Best Male Artist, according to William Hill. The odds are at 1.25 to 1, followed by Troye Sivan at 4.50 to 1, Illy at 13 to 1, Guy Sebastian at 17 to 1 and the long-shot Bernard Fanning at 21 to 1.

Sia is the favourite for Best Female Artist at 1.30 to 1, with Jessica Mauboy at 7 to 1, Montaigne and Delta Goodrem at 11 to 1 and the long-shot Sarah Blasko at 21 to 1.

Rufus is in front for Best Group at 1.50 to 1, Violent Soho next at 5 to 1 then The Veronicas at 7.50 to 1, King Gizzard and the Lizard Wizard at 8 to 1 and The Avalanches long-shots again at 12 to 1.

Flume ‘Never Be Like You’ should win Song of the Year, according to William Hill. Its at 1.65 to 1. Illy ‘Papercuts’ and Sia ‘Cheap Thrills’ are at 7 to 1, Hilltops Hoods ‘1955’ is 8 to 1 and The Veronicas ‘In My Blood’ at 11 to 1, followed by Kungs vs Cookin On 3 Burners ‘This Girl, LDRU ‘Keeping Score’, Troye Sivan ‘Youth’, Marcus Marr & Chet Faker ‘The Trouble With Us’ and the long-shot at 41 to 1, Keith Urban’s ‘The Fighter.
